RDVY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

437 of the 6,221 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in First Trust Rising Dividend Achievers ETF (RDVY)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$5.6B — up 12% from $5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 57 funds opened new RDVY positions and 21 closed out — a net gain of 36 holders — while 144 added to existing stakes and 197 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Mariner, adding an estimated $21.8M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$56.8M.
